**MicroStrategy Incorporated (MSTR): A Comprehensive Investor Overview**
Founded in 1989 by Michael J. Saylor and Sanju Bansal, MicroStrategy Incorporated has grown from a small startup into a leading player in the technology sector, specifically within the prepackaged software industry. Headquartered in Tysons Corner, Virginia, the company was built on a vision to provide enterprises with powerful tools to convert data into valuable insights that drive decision-making. Over the decades, MicroStrategy has continuously evolved its offerings to stay ahead of technological trends while maintaining a steadfast commitment to innovation and customer satisfaction.

**Recent Developments and Performance**
In recent years, MicroStrategy has made headlines with its strategic pivot towards cryptocurrency, specifically Bitcoin. Under the leadership of founder and Executive Chairman Michael Saylor, the company has not only integrated Bitcoin into its treasury strategy but has also become a vocal advocate for its potential as a store of value. This has generated significant buzz around MicroStrategy, capturing the interest of tech-savvy investors and putting the company at the intersection of software technology and digital currency innovation.
From a financial performance perspective, MicroStrategy's Bitcoin holdings have been a double-edged sword, subjecting the company to the volatility of cryptocurrency markets while also reflecting a visionary approach to asset management. Despite this volatility, the company's core software business continues to demonstrate stability and growth, driven by consistent demand for data analytics solutions.
